CUCINAnD'O fits into a broader reflection oriented towards sustainability

CUCINAnD'O, born from the fusion of the word "cucina" (kitchen) with Davide Oldani's restaurant in Cornaredo, was conceived by the Chef himself in collaboration with Attila Veress and now officially enters the ARAN Cucine catalogue.

Among the novelties presented at EuroCucina / FTK - Technology For the Kitchen, from April 16th to 21st at the Rho Fiera Milano, CUCINAnD'O fits into a broader reflection oriented towards sustainability.

A sustainable and responsible culture plays an even more significant role when it comes to the kitchen "of those who cook." In addition to being the place dedicated to food preparation, it becomes an environment in which to promote conscious use of resources and togetherness.

Starting from simple things, CUCINAnD'O in its new configuration emphasises the values of conviviality: teamwork, even in the kitchen, and welcoming guests. Although the shape shifts from round to rectangular, the essence remains the same: the elm wood snack, one of Chef Davide Oldani's favourite essences, features a space below the work surface, clearly inspired by the tables of his restaurant D'O, adapted in a domestic version to accommodate personal items. The bottom part of the snack is specially designed to encourage involvement in interpersonal relationships.

This space therefore serves as a dedicated area to place electronic devices, allowing people to digitally disconnect and fully focus on conversations and shared culinary experiences. An approach that reflects the value of conviviality and human connection, emphasizing the importance of creating meaningful bonds and sharing authentic moments around the table.

The sharing and conviviality of CUCINAnD'O tell a new perspective: that of social sustainability, focused on recovering human relationships to give people spaces and moments of connection and value.

Innovation and cutting-edge design are reflected both in the aesthetic aspect and in the volumes: the operational area expresses the modernity of an induction system embedded in a stainless-steel worktop, complemented by practical black aluminium shelves to support pots and utensils.

Representing the epitome of functionality is the system of retractable doors that runs along the entire kitchen wall: by utilising compartments and organising retractable shelves dedicated to the oven compartment, it makes its function easier, ensuring safety and practicality during kitchen activities.

The continuous search for comfort, both functional and emotional, returns in the dialogue between the matte grey lacquered open module and the black metal bookcase. Equipped with shelves, in their simplicity, they combine maximum elegance with practicality, allowing the best use of the available convivial space.
